热门关键词:
                                当前位置:主页 > 加密动态 >

                                区块链钱包APP源码全解析:功能、特点及开发指

                                时间:2025-10-18 23:36:34 来源:未知 点击:

                                在现代金融科技迅猛发展的背景下,区块链钱包作为加密货币存储、管理及交易的核心工具,受到了广泛的关注与应用。区块链钱包APP源码,则是开发者和企业建立和维护这些钱包应用的重要资源。本文将深入探讨区块链钱包APP源码的本质、功能特点及其开发指南,帮助读者更好地理解这一重要软件。

                                什么是区块链钱包APP源码?

                                区块链钱包APP源码是指用于构建区块链钱包应用程序的源代码。区块链钱包的作用是为用户提供一个安全的环境来存储、发送和接收加密货币。源代码则是开发这些功能的基础,包含了实现钱包功能所需的各种代码和库。

                                通常,区块链钱包分为热钱包和冷钱包两种类型。热钱包是在线钱包,方便用户随时进行交易,但相对安全性较低;冷钱包则是离线存储设备,更加安全,但不够便捷。无论是哪种类型的钱包,开发者都可以使用区块链钱包APP源码进行定制和个性化开发,从而满足不同用户的需求。

                                区块链钱包APP源码的功能

                                区块链钱包APP源码全解析:功能、特点及开发指南

                                区块链钱包APP源码通常包括以下几个基本功能:

                                • 资产管理:用户可以查看自己的加密货币余额,历史交易记录,以及资产的进出情况。
                                • 交易功能:用户可以通过钱包发送和接收加密货币,并查看实时的交易状态。
                                • 多币种支持:支持多种加密货币钱包,允许用户在一个平台上管理不同的数字资产。
                                • 安全性:提供多种安全机制,包括双重身份验证(2FA)、生物识别技术等,以保护用户的资产安全。
                                • 用户体验:界面友好,易于使用,能够使用户快速上手,了解如何进行交易。

                                如何选择合适的区块链钱包APP源码?

                                在选择区块链钱包APP源码时,开发者或企业需要考虑多个因素:

                                • 功能需求:首先要明确业务需求,包括支持的币种、交易的类型等,确保源码能够满足这些需求。
                                • 代码质量:通过查看源码的结构、注释和文档,评估其可读性和可维护性。
                                • 社区支持:选择一个活跃的开发者社区,能确保在遇到问题时能够获得及时的支持和更新。
                                • 安全性:源码是否经过审核和测试,是否有安全漏洞,都是需要重点考量的地方。
                                • 扩展性:良好的源码应具备一定的扩展性,允许在后期根据需求的变化进行功能的添加和修改。

                                区块链钱包开发的挑战与解决方案

                                区块链钱包APP源码全解析:功能、特点及开发指南

                                在开发区块链钱包时,开发者面临诸多挑战,包括:

                                • 安全性区块链钱包的安全性至关重要,任何漏洞都可能导致用户资产的损失。为此,开发者需采取多项安全措施,并定期进行安全审计。
                                • 用户教育:许多用户对区块链技术和加密货币的理解尚浅,开发者需要提供详细的用户指南和支持,帮助他们熟悉如何使用钱包。
                                • 市场竞争:随着区块链技术的普及,市场上出现了大量竞争者,开发者需要通过不断创新和,提升产品的差异化和竞争力。

                                区块链钱包APP源码开发的未来趋势

                                在未来,区块链钱包APP源码的开发将趋向于以下几个方面:

                                • 去中心化钱包的兴起:随着DeFi(去中心化金融)的发展,去中心化钱包将成为主流,开发者需关注这一趋势,开发出更符合用户需求的产品。
                                • 跨链支持:用户希望在不同区块链之间进行资产流动,因此多链支持将成为重要的功能需求,开发者需考虑如何实现这一场景。
                                • 持续更新与:为了满足用户不断变化的需求,开发者需要及时更新源码,用户体验,增强钱包的功能。

                                常见问题解答

                                Q1: 区块链钱包APP源码是开源的吗?

                                区块链钱包的源码有开源和闭源两种。开源钱包,例如比特币和以太坊的官方钱包,其源码可以自由获取和使用,这为开发者提供了一个相对自由的开发环境,可以根据自身需求进行修改。而闭源钱包则其源码不公开,只能通过购买或授权方式获取使用权。这种方法通常提供更高的安全保障,但限制了开发者的定制能力。

                                Q2: 如何确保钱包的安全性?

                                确保区块链钱包的安全性,主要可以通过以下几种方法:

                                • 使用加密技术:所有的用户数据和交易信息都需要通过高强度的加密算法进行保护,以防止黑客攻击。
                                • 实施多重签名:通过多重签名技术,可以确保即便一个私钥被攻击者获得,资产依然安全。
                                • 定期安全审计:定期进行代码审计和安全测试,发现和修复潜在的漏洞。
                                • 提供用户教育:对用户进行安全教育,提高他们的安全意识,避免因个人失误而导致的资产损失。

                                Q3: 区块链钱包APP的开发成本是多少?

                                区块链钱包的开发成本因功能及复杂程度而异。一般来说,开发一个基础的热钱包,费用大概在几千到几万美元之间。如果想要开发一个拥有复杂功能、支持多币种及多重安全机制的冷钱包,费用可能会高达数十万美元。具体成本还需根据团队的技术能力、项目规模和进度安排等实际情况进行评估。

                                Q4: 区块链钱包支持哪些币种?

                                区块链钱包可支持的币种种类繁多,包括但不限于比特币(BTC)、以太坊(ETH)、莱特币(LTC)、瑞波币(XRP)、比特币现金(BCH)等主流加密货币。此外,还有许多基于ERC-20标准的代币和其他链上资产。开发者在选择APP源码时,要看其是否支持所需的币种,以便更好地满足用户的需求。

                                Q5: 开发区块链钱包需要具备哪些技术能力?

                                开发区块链钱包需要多方面的技术能力,包括:

                                • 区块链基础知识:开发者应理解区块链的基本原理,包括区块、链、共识机制等。
                                • 编程能力:熟练掌握相关编程语言,例如JavaScript、Python、Java等。在钱包开发中,智能合约的使用也是非常重要的。
                                • 网络安全:对网络安全有深入的认识,能够实施安全措施,保护用户资产。
                                • 用户界面设计:具备一定的UI/UX设计能力,确保钱包的可用性和用户体验处于优秀水平。

                                综上所述,区块链钱包APP源码是开发区块链钱包的基础,具有重要的现实意义和价值。理解其功能、特点及开发过程对于开发者和企业而言都至关重要。希望本文对您了解并参与区块链钱包的开发有所帮助。